AboutThe Blackout are a band formed in 2003 in South Wales and drawing influences from across the board, they combine heavy crunching guitars, riffs, screams and thunderous drumbeats with beautiful melody and emotional driven vocals.
The first album recorded was Pull No Punches, but it has never been released.
The band has played shows in and around the UK with the likes of Lostprophets, Funeral for a Friend, Fightstar, Avenged Sevenfold, dredg, 18 Visions, Thrice and Hidden in Plain View as well as opening up 'Give It A Name Festival' in April 2006. and playing at it in both 2008 and 2009
They were also nominated at the 2006 Kerrang Awards for Best British Newcomer but lost out to Bring Me The Horizon.
The Blackout released their debut mini album entitled 'The Blackout! The Blackout! The Blackout!' on October 23rd 2006 through Fierce Panda Records and the first single taken from it was 'Hard Slammin'. Important thing: it's a mini album, NOT an EP!
The album 'We Are The Dynamite' was released on October 1st 2007 through Fierce Panda Records. It was the first full lenght by the band.
Their second full-lenght album, "The Best In Town" was released in the UK on May 25th 2009; the tracks 'ShutTheFuckUppercut' and 'Children of the Night' were available for early preview.
the latest album is named Hope and is released in 2011. the first single from the album was Higher & Higher.
